一、前言 这些天做项目,项目整体的思想是面向接口的开发。这种开发方式的确很灵活,但是往往也存在一些问题,比如,接口更新问题 等。既然是面向接口的开发,就要把接口放到一个大家都可以使用的平台上,这里小编用的是Nuget服务器,把写好的类库发布到Nuget上,供大家下载使用。 &nb
原创
2023-05-06 18:04:16
112阅读
好久没有用NuGet了。今天项目中正好有需要。因长时间不用,所以还要去网上看攻略,索性记录下来免得再出现类似情况。(我是一个比较懒得人,不喜欢写博客园,平时都随手整理到本地PC上。以后要努力改掉这个坏习惯了:-D)。废话不多说了,说重点吧。 首先,先啰嗦一下什么是NuGet。NuGet是Visual Studio的扩展, 是开源的包管理开发工具,用在 .NET 应用开发过
NuGet 新特性 -- 中心化的 NuGet 包版本管理IntroNuGet 支持了一个可以中心化管理 NuGet 包版本的方案,我们可以在一个地方统一管理 NuGet 包的版本Preface在之前的版本中我们通常在每个指定包版本引用的地方会设置 NuGet 包的版本号,如果项目比较多,一个解决方案中有很多个项目的时候,很多时候就会出现重复的包版本配置有些项目中会使用变量来管理某些包的版本,定义
在项目开发和部署过程中,我们常常需要一套私有仓库,比如 Code Repository、Package Repository,Docker Registry 等。Code Repository:在 github 或 gitlab 或 gitee 等平台上创建私有项目;或搭建本地代码服务器,一般常用 gitlab 开源版本搭建。Package Registry:以 nuget 为例,官方 nuget
初识Java注解 所谓的元数据是指用来描述数据的数据,可能刚听到元数据的时候你会有点陌生,其实任何一个使用过struts或者hibernate的开发人员都在不知不觉中使用元数据,更通俗一点来说元数据是指描述代码间关系或者代码与其它资源(例如数据库表)之间内在联系的数据,对Struts来说就是struts-config.xml文件,对hibernate来说就是.hbm文件。 但是现有的以xml或其
转载
2023-07-16 17:07:05
64阅读
https://stackoverflow.com/questions/15964935/get-nuget-exe-version-from-command-line Typing nuget help from the command line will in addition to the e
转载
2019-02-18 10:39:00
103阅读
我如何获得的NuGet安装/更新的packages.config所有的软件包? nuget我有一个在它的多个项目的解决方案。大多数第三方引用的缺失,但也有packages.config文件为每个项目。我如何获得所有的软件包需要的NuGet安装/更新?这是否需要做线为每个项目?本文地址 :CodeGo.net/335086/ --------------------------...
转载
2016-03-22 10:36:00
98阅读
2评论
设置如下 https://nuget.cdn.azure.cn/v3/index.json
转载
2019-12-23 09:36:00
531阅读
2评论
NuGet
原创
2017-01-13 16:53:35
1400阅读
dotnet nuget 是处理 nuget 相关的 命令。 dotnet nuget push.nupkg 可以把本地推到服务器上 local 是处理本地的包,可以清理本地的 缓存包。 C:\Users\qqqgg>dotnet nuget locals plugins-cache -c Clea ...
转载
2021-08-12 11:19:00
243阅读
2评论
参考网址:http://www.cnblogs.com/haogj/archive/2012/02/16/2355136.html网址2:http://www.cnblogs.com/dudu/archive/2011/07/15/nuget.htmlNuGet(http://nuget.codep...
转载
2014-02-18 22:22:00
128阅读
2评论
nuget specnuget setApiKey yourkeynuget pack PluginMvc.Framework.csproj -Prop Configuration=Releasenuget push PluginMvc.Framework.0.1.0.0.nupkg
转载
2014-10-31 11:02:00
100阅读
2评论
NuGet 是免费、开源的包管理开发工具,专注于在 .NET 应用开发过程中,简单地合并第三方的组件库。NuGet 是 ASP.NET Gallery 的一员。简介在 .NET 平台上有着巨量数目的第三方组件库,但是对于那些不熟悉开源软件( OSS ) 的人来说,将它们加入到项目中却是痛苦的。以 ELMAH 为例,这是一个不错的错误日志工具
原创
2022-05-03 10:21:36
330阅读
Nuget 这个工具最先是在MIX11上开始让我注意.不知道当时看MIX同学是否注意到一个小细节.-就是所有MIX11 Code演示环节中MS开发人员都使用Nuget.本篇介绍一些Nuget安装和一些在实际项目中基本用法.
首先 解释一下Nuget Tool是什么?
NuGet 是一种 Visual Studio 扩展工具,它能够简化在 Visual Studio 项目中添加、更新和删除库
原创
2012-01-04 14:51:00
774阅读
# NuGet与JavaScriptSerializer的深入解析
在现代Web开发中,数据的序列化和反序列化是至关重要的环节。本文将深入探讨NuGet和JavaScriptSerializer的使用,帮助开发者更好地理解如何在应用程序中使用这些工具来处理JSON数据。我们将通过代码示例来演示具体实现,并提供序列图和旅行图来帮助理解。
## 什么是NuGet?
NuGet是一个Microso
nuget.org-proxy的Protocol version版本选择问题 参考1:Copy and config links incorrect for nuget V3 proxy repos 参考2:502 error if a nuget-v3 group contains a proxy ...
转载
2021-07-18 23:43:00
1675阅读
2评论
今天在visual studio gallery发现了一个插件NuGet Package Project,通过它可以在Visual Studio中建立Nuget Package工程,直接生成Nuget包。
试用了一下,这个工具比Nuget网站介绍的那种方式方便得多,强烈推荐之。不过目前的功能还比较简单,貌似只能添加Dll工程,并且没有发布的功能,希望后续能进一步完善。
转载
2016-02-07 17:39:00
180阅读
2评论
Nuget 这个工具最先是在MIX11上开始让我注意.不知道当时看MIX同学是否注意到一个小细节.-就是所有MIX11 Code演示环节中MS开发人员都使用Nuget.本篇介绍一些Nuget安装和一些在实际项目中基本用法.首先 解释一下Nuget Tool是什么?NuGet 是一种 Visual Studio 扩展工具,它能够简化在 Visual Studio 项目中添加、更新和删除库(部
转载
2013-05-05 15:04:00
31阅读
2评论
分布式缓存框架: Microsoft Velocity:微软自家分布式缓存服务框架。 Memcahed:一套分布式的高速缓存系统,目前被许多网站使用以提升网站的访问速度。 Redis:是一个高性能的KV数据库。 它的出现很大程度补偿了Memcached在某些方面的不足。 EnyimMemcached ...
转载
2021-09-10 15:55:00
83阅读
2评论
在Kubernetes(K8S)中使用nuget镜像仓库是一个非常重要的任务,特别是对于.NET开发者来说。本文将详细介绍如何在K8S环境中设置nuget镜像仓库,并教你如何让小白也能轻松上手。
### 什么是nuget镜像仓库?
首先,让我们来了解一下什么是nuget。NuGet 是一个包管理器,主要用于.NET平台上的开发。NuGet镜像仓库则是将NuGet包存储在容器镜像中,方便部署和管